Remember when choosing golf shoes was simple? When it was only a matter of finding the right size? Now, there are nearly as many options for a golf shoe as a sneaker! So, how do you know which is right for you? Like any other purchase we make nowadays, it's best to do a little research before buying. Take sometime and read through some online reviews to find out what everyone else is and isn't, wearing. You'll want a shoe that provides comfort and durability. Remember, golf is a sport that requires a lot of walking, the shoe you choose should offer support and relief in every step. Don't let price be your main concern, paying a little more now for quality, will serve you well in the long run. You don't want to have to replace your golf shoes every year, better to save that money for the greens!
The type of player you are will determine the kind of golf shoe that will best suit your needs. Someone who caddy's their own clubs and walks the course will undoubtedly need a higher quality shoe than someone who rides the cart between holes. Once you decide the type of player you are or plan to be, the decision of which shoe to buy becomes easier.
Next comes the spike quandary. Which do you prefer, hard or soft spike shoes? Depending on where you play, you may not have much of a choice in the matter. Many courses today do not allow players to wear hard spikes because they tend to ruin the grass. Soft spike shoes are not so bad, it's a good idea to get accustomed to wearing them, eventually everyone may have to.
Researching on the Internet, while an important step, cannot be substituted for actually going to the store and trying golf shoes on. Like any other shoes, there is no exact mold for golf shoes and each brand will fit slightly differently than another. If golfing is just an occasional hobby for you, investing a hefty sum of money in shoes probably isn't realistic. On the other hand, if you are passionate about the game and play often, it's wise to purchase golf shoes that will last you a good long time.
